    I would like to be able to look through the member directory and find someone who lives in my metro area. We have alot of members and it's hard to find people by just looking at their location when they post/reply to a thread. I have tried to start new threads asking if there is anyone around, but nobody answers. So, if I could do a search by location in the member directory, that would help.

    Anybody's thoughts on this?
